Search a number
-
+
625632707236526 = 211236491190483481
BaseRepresentation
bin1000111001000000100111011…
…1010001100101001010101110
310001001011220101001202121222222
42032100021313101211022232
51124000331241023032101
610054335410431035342
7245531320466654033
oct21620116721451256
93031156331677888
10625632707236526
11171389383029a20
125a20398796bb52
1320b12baca256c2
14b06cadad1938a
154c4e220c3101b
hex23902774652ae

625632707236526 has 32 divisors (see below), whose sum is σ = 1068438613084416. Its totient is φ = 271972312744000.

The previous prime is 625632707236519. The next prime is 625632707236571.

It is a happy number.

625632707236526 is nontrivially palindromic in base 10.

It is a congruent number.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(23) of ones.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 91957295 + ... + 98526186.

It is an arithmetic number, because the mean of its divisors is an integer number (33388706658888).

Almost surely, 2625632707236526 is an apocalyptic number.

625632707236526 is a deficient number, since it is larger than the sum of its proper divisors (442805905847890).

625632707236526 is a wasteful number, since it uses less digits than its factorization.

625632707236526 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 190490008.

The product of its (nonzero) digits is 228614400, while the sum is 62.

It can be divided in two parts, 62563270 and 7236526, that added together give a palindrome (69799796).

The spelling of 625632707236526 in words is "six hundred twenty-five trillion, six hundred thirty-two billion, seven hundred seven million, two hundred thirty-six thousand, five hundred twenty-six".

Divisors: 1 2 11 22 23 46 253 506 6491 12982 71401 142802 149293 298586 1642223 3284446 190483481 380966962 2095318291 4190636582 4381120063 8762240126 48192320693 96384641386 1236428275171 2472856550342 13600711026881 27201422053762 28437850328933 56875700657866 312816353618263 625632707236526